Moriji Shiozaki

He was born on 22 October 1888. He was a self-employed jewelry store worker. His home address is listed as Dunsmuir Avenue, Cumberland, BC. Box 11, Cumberland, BC is listed as a former address. He was forcibly uprooted to Sandon, BC.
